Survivor 48 is gearing up with an intriguing pre-season preview of the Civa tribe, hosted by Rob Cesternino and Mike Bloom. Rob and Mike dive into the unique mix of personalities and strategies that define this physically formidable tribe.
Rob and Mike start by highlighting the Civa tribe’s impressive physical prowess, suggesting they might dominate early challenges. They explore the backgrounds and game plans of each player, beginning with Charity Nelms. As a flight attendant turned wellness coach, Charity is ready to embrace her inner villain, drawing inspiration from Survivor legends like Russell Hantz and Tony Vlachos, hinting at a bold gameplay approach.
Next, they discuss Chrissy Sarnowsky, the 55-year-old firefighter with a blue-collar spirit. Chrissy’s old-school approach and desire to be the “cool aunt” could make her a social linchpin. David Kinne, described as a “nerd in a jock’s body,” brings a mix of confidence and humor, though his lack of Survivor knowledge might be a double-edged sword.
Kamilla, a Canadian gamer, is poised to shake things up with her impatience and strategic mindset. Her admiration for “Giga Chad” David hints at potential alliances. Kyle, the self-proclaimed “average guy,” aims to navigate the game with a balanced approach, while Mitch, with his inspiring backstory, seeks to leverage his physical prowess and social skills.
